Seven Six Capital Management LLC grew its holdings in shares of Asbury Automotive Group, Inc. (NYSE:ABG - Free Report) by 87.2% during the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 17,975 shares of the company's stock after purchasing an additional 8,374 shares during the period. Asbury Automotive Group comprises 3.6% of Seven Six Capital Management LLC's holdings, making the stock its 10th largest holding. Seven Six Capital Management LLC owned 0.09% of Asbury Automotive Group worth $3,970,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Insider Buying and Selling at Asbury Automotive Group
In related news, SVP Dean Calloway sold 400 shares of Asbury Automotive Group stock in a transaction on Friday, August 22nd. The shares were sold at an average price of $254.40, for a total transaction of $101,760.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the senior vice president owned 5,295 shares of the company's stock, valued at $1,347,048. This trade represents a 7.02%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at the SEC website. Also, Director Juanita T. James sold 625 shares of Asbury Automotive Group stock in a transaction on Tuesday, August 19th. The stock was sold at an average price of $244.10, for a total transaction of $152,562.50. Following the transaction, the director directly owned 6,855 shares of the company's stock, valued at $1,673,305.50. This represents a 8.36% decrease in their position. The disclosure for this sale can be found here. Insiders sold a total of 2,957 shares of company stock worth $745,501 over the last ninety days. Insiders own 0.59% of the company's stock.

Asbury Automotive Group (NYSE:ABG -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, July 29th. The company reported $7.43 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$6.82 by $0.61. The firm had revenue of $4.37 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$4.44 billion. Asbury Automotive Group had a net margin of 3.13% and a return on equity of 15.41%. The company's revenue for the quarter was up 3.0%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the firm earned $6.40 earnings per share. On average, sell-side analysts anticipate that Asbury Automotive Group, Inc. will post 26.28 EPS for the current year.

About Asbury Automotive Group
(
Free Report)
Asbury Automotive Group,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as an automotive retailer in the United States. It offers a range of automotive products and services, including new and used vehicles; and vehicle repair and maintenance services, replacement parts, and collision repair services.
